Standard Visitor Visa (UK)
The Standard Visitor Visa allows individuals to visit the UK for tourism, business, study (up to 6 months), and other permitted activities. It generally allows a stay of up to 6 months unless applying for specific circumstances, like medical treatment.

Permitted Activities
You Can | You Cannot |
---|---|
Visit for tourism, family, or friends | Work for a UK company (except for specific engagements) |
Volunteer with a registered charity (up to 30 days) | Claim public funds (benefits) |
Attend business meetings or interviews | Live in the UK long-term through frequent visits |
Take part in academic, medical, or professional activities | Marry or register for a civil partnership (requires a separate visa) |

Visa Fees
Visa Type | Fee | Stay Period |
---|---|---|
Standard Visitor Visa | £115 | Up to 6 months |
Standard Visitor Visa (Medical Reasons) | £200 | Up to 11 months |
Standard Visitor Visa (Academics) | £200 | Up to 12 months |
2-Year Long-Term Visa | £432 | Up to 6 months per visit |
5-Year Long-Term Visa | £771 | Up to 6 months per visit |
10-Year Long-Term Visa | £963 | Up to 6 months per visit |

Studying on a Standard Visitor Visa
You may study in the UK for up to 6 months under this visa. This includes short-term courses at accredited institutions, research, elective placements (medical, dental, nursing), and exams.

Medical Visits
Visitors can apply for the Standard Visitor Visa for private medical treatment or NHS treatment under a reciprocal healthcare arrangement.
Documents Required | Purpose |
---|---|
Doctor’s letter | Confirming the condition and treatment details |
Funding proof | Demonstrating ability to pay for treatment |
For organ donation, the donor must provide proof of relationship to the recipient and confirm the recipient’s residency status in the UK.
Under 18 Visitors
Children under 18 must have arrangements for their travel, stay, and written parental consent if traveling alone. They need to demonstrate sufficient support funds and proof of accommodation during their stay.
Visa Application Process
The earliest you can apply is 3 months before you travel. Applications must be made online, and supporting documents, such as passport, travel details, and financial proof, are required. A decision is usually made within 3 weeks of submitting your application.
Extending Your Stay
You may extend your stay for specific reasons, such as medical treatment, academic research, or retaking the PLAB test, but you must apply before your visa expires.
